Advertisement
Guest User

azg

a guest
May 24th, 2018
79
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 0.69 KB | None | 0 0
  1.  
  2. from PIL import Image
  3. from PIL import ImageFilter
  4. from PIL import ImageStat
  5.  
  6. import glob, os
  7.  
  8. size = 500, 500
  9.  
  10. def absoluteFilePaths(directory):
  11.    for dirpath,_,filenames in os.walk(directory):
  12.        for f in filenames:
  13.            yield os.path.abspath(os.path.join(dirpath, f))
  14.  
  15. x = absoluteFilePaths("C:/Users/DESKTOP-ZR15/PycharmProjects/Proj1/input")
  16.  
  17.  
  18. for img in x:
  19.     im = Image.open(img)
  20.     file, ext = os.path.splitext(img)
  21.     im.thumbnail(size)
  22.     im_filter = im.filter(ImageFilter.MedianFilter())
  23.     im_filter = im.filter(ImageFilter.GaussianBlur())
  24.     im_filter.save(file.replace("input", "output") + ".thumbnail.jpg", "JPEG")
  25.     im.close()
  26.     im_filter.close()
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ement